Selecting maize varieties based on your feeding requirements will help to ensure a high potential for increasing productivity on farm. Hunt Agri Services are able to recommend particular varieties to suit your region and field conditions. We can also give an accurate guide to the nutritional quality of all our hybrids, particularly starch and cell wall digestibility. The ability to match quality characteristics with feed requirements is a key consideration in selecting new hybrids.
